Instructions

  1. 1. In a medium bowl, whisk together 1/2 cup honey, 1/2 cup sherry, 2 tablespoons lemon juice, 1 teaspoon cinnamon, 1/2 teaspoon curry powder, and 1 teaspoon garlic salt to create the marinade.
  2. 2. Cut 500 g of tempeh into thick slices or cubes and place them in a shallow dish. Pour the marinade over the tempeh, ensuring each piece is well coated.
  3. 3. Cover the dish and refrigerate for several hours or overnight to allow the tempeh to absorb the flavors.
  4. 4.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Transfer the marinated tempeh to a baking dish, arranging the pieces in a single layer. Reserve the remaining marinade.
  5. 5. Bake the tempeh uncovered for 45 minutes, basting occasionally with the reserved marinade to keep it moist and flavorful.
  6. 6. Once the tempeh is golden and slightly caramelized, remove it from the oven and let it rest for a few minutes before serving. Serve warm with your choice of sides.
